IslandBoy wanted to be a "wizard-like-person" and rushed me until I told him to make it himself - which he actually did with a little assistance and great pride! 



Anguilla doesn't have any craft stores and what little fabric there is, is very expensive, so it's difficult to get supplies for Halloween outfits.  On the other hand, that is also a fun challenge - to make something out of nothing - and that is also one of the things I am hoping to teach the kids with this Anguilla experience. 
So with the help of a box, duct tape, fabric and paint, Pickles managed to get her requested "Sponge Bob Square Pants" outfit.  Speaking of duct tape, I still haven't found any problem in this World that can't be (at least partially) solved with that stuff, definitely a must!



Lola wanted to be a lolly-pop, which happened with some imported fabric (thank God for US teaching trips) and an old shirt, pillow-stuffing and plastic wrap.  She actually won the school's costume contest for "most original"
